December 19, 2019 - 3:00 pm Eastern Standard Time The Steel Deck Institute (SDI) Steel Deck on Cold-Formed Steel Framing Manual is the first design manual that specifically focuses on how to integrate steel roof and floor deck with cold-formed steel roof and floor framing. Composite Joist/Concrete Deck • Joists ranging from 10" to 24" deep and a maximum span length of approximately 50'‐0". Joists are typically spaced at 4'‐0" o.c. • Deck provides permanent form and tension reinforcement • Concrete slab thickness typically 2½" on top of deck, NWC Seat Reaction Location with 2½" depth on CFS Cold-formed steel (CFS) is the common term for steel products shaped by cold-working processes carried out near room temperature, such as rolling, pressing, stamping, bending, etc. Stock bars and sheets of cold-rolled steel (CRS) are commonly used in all areas of manufacturing.The terms are opposed to hot-formed steel and hot-rolled steel.. Cold-formed steel, especially in the form of thin To address this, the Steel Deck Institute (SDI) recently published a comprehensive design manual to help designers unlock the full benefits of steel deck on CFS framing, especially in multifamily environments. The 241-page manual is an invaluable resource for designers working to SDI standards incorporated into the 2018 International Building Code. A Cold Formed Steel Building's main frame is typically both bolted and screwed together using pre-drilled plates. Cold Formed Steel Buildings can require some cutting/coping and drilling of braces on site. A Welded Frame Steel Building's main frame is bolted together with plates already welded in place in our Weld Shop.
